German Parliamentary Corpus (GerParCor) Reloaded (2024.lrec-main)
Copied to clipboard
| Challenge: | In 2022, the largest German-speaking corpus of parliamentary protocols from three different centuries has been published - GerParCor. |
| Approach: | They propose to update the largest German-speaking corpus of parliamentary protocols from three different centuries, on a national and federal level, from Germany, Austria, Switzerland and Liechtenstein, and to make them available in XMI format. |
| Outcome: | The updated corpus includes all new parliamentary protocols and adds and preprocesses further parliamentary protocol not covered in the previous version. |

Unlocking the Heterogeneous Landscape of Big Data NLP with DUUI (2023.findings-emnlp)
Copied to clipboard
| Challenge: | Automated analysis of large corpora is a complex task, especially in terms of time efficiency. |
| Approach: | They propose a framework for automatic distributed analysis of text corpora that leverages Big Data experience and virtualization with Docker. |
| Outcome: | The proposed framework is scalable, flexible, lightweight, and feature-rich for automatic distributed analysis of text corpora. |
Dependencies over Times and Tools (DoTT) (2024.lrec-main)
Copied to clipboard
Andy Luecking, Giuseppe Abrami, Leon Hammerla, Marc Rahn, Daniel Baumartz, Steffen Eger, Alexander Mehler
| Challenge: | Using the examples of English and German, we examine how parsers trained on modern variants of these languages can be transferred to older language levels without loss. |
| Approach: | They develop a treebank of diachronic corpora enriched with dependency annotations using 3 parsers, 6 pre-trained language models, 5 newly trained models for German, and two tag sets. |
| Outcome: | The proposed treebank covers the time period from 1800 until today and is based on the DependencyAnnotator annotation tool. |
